Nick Cave and Warren Ellis craft an otherworldly track for upcoming Netflix film War Machine

Nick Cave and Bad Seed Warren Ellis have released a new track ahead of Brad Pitt’s upcoming movie, War Machine. Want to guess what the song is called?

War Machine was produced specifically for the film, taking on a more ambient vibe that bursts into a climax of marching snares and synthesised bells.

The track is just one of the 14 Cave and Ellis composed on the 19-track soundtrack for the David Michôd directed Netflix film.

In a recent interview, the pair commented that War Machine perfectly captures the different tones they have been working on. They stated, “Together we made a score that was both light and dark, propulsive and meditative at the same time.”

“We developed a kind of ‘spiritual electronics’ that captured both the melancholy and the terrible absurdity of the Afghan war. It was a great pleasure to work with David Michôd, who is not only an extraordinary filmmaker but a musician too. Our favourite score.”

With Brad Pitt taking the leading role, Cave dominating the majority of the soundtrack and a plot focused on ending George W. Bush’s war in Afghanistan, War Machine looks as if it will tick all the right boxes.

You can keep an ear out for the War Machine soundtrack which is due to be released May 26th, the same day the film will be released on Netflix.
